McKinsey\u2019s 2025 procurement research documents a technology company that deployed linked AI agents to rebuild its external-services sourcing strategy. One agent integrated spend and market data for real-time price-trend insights; another simulated demand evolution under different scenarios. Outcomes: <a href=\"https:\/\/www.mckinsey.com\/capabilities\/operations\/our-insights\/redefining-procurement-performance-in-the-era-of-agentic-ai\" target=\"_blank\" rel=\"nofollow noopener\">12\u201320% savings on contact-center spend and 20\u201329% savings on BPO and financial-services spend<\/a>. A chemicals company is piloting autonomous sourcing agents in consumables \u2014 automating tender preparation, supplier prequalification, bid analysis, and supplier-query routing end to end. The pattern is consistent: the agent handles the operational sequence that used to consume six to twelve weeks of category-manager time, and the human directs the strategy that the agent\u2019s intelligence makes possible.<\/p>\n<h2>Autonomous Negotiation: The Tail Spend Nobody Managed<\/h2>\n<p>Tail spend \u2014 the long tail of low-value contracts that procurement teams historically ignore because the cost of negotiating exceeds the savings \u2014 is the use case where agentic AI has the longest production track record. Walmart deployed AI-powered autonomous negotiation across its supply base. The results, <a href=\"https:\/\/hbr.org\/2022\/11\/how-walmart-automated-supplier-negotiations\" target=\"_blank\" rel=\"nofollow noopener\">documented by Bloomberg and the Harvard Business Review case program<\/a>: a 68% supplier agreement rate (against a 20% target), 3% average cost savings, a 35-day average payment-term extension, and a 4\u00d7 return on investment. Eighty-three percent of suppliers rated the system easy to use. Seventy-five percent said they preferred negotiating with the AI over a human. The program has since expanded across the US, Chile, and South Africa, with deployments at Maersk, Henkel, Rolls-Royce, and Honeywell following the same pattern.<\/p>\n<p><strong>Read more:<\/strong> <a href=\"https:\/\/dev.zycus.com\/freshz\/blog\/autonomous-negotiation-agents\/autonomous-tail-spend-management\">The Hidden Cost of Tail Spend: Why Manual Negotiation Doesn\u2019t Scale<\/a><\/p>\n<h2>Contract Management: From Periodic Review to Continuous Intelligence<\/h2>\n<p>Contract agents review, redline, and monitor obligations continuously rather than in quarterly cycles. <a href=\"https:\/\/www.gartner.com\/en\/newsroom\/press-releases\/2024-05-08-gartner-predicts-half-of-procurement-contract-management-will-be-ai-enabled-by-2027\" target=\"_blank\" rel=\"nofollow noopener\">Gartner predicts that by 2027, 50% of organizations will support supplier contract negotiations through AI-enabled contract risk analysis and editing tools<\/a>. The production evidence is already emerging: WorldCC research shows contract inefficiencies erode up to 9% of total contract value through missed obligations, unenforced terms, and renewal delays. Enterprise deployments using AI-powered redlining report 45\u201390% cycle-time reductions across implementations, according to Sirion and Deloitte benchmarks. The shift is from lawyers reviewing documents to agents monitoring obligations \u2014 surfacing renewal risks, compliance gaps, and cost-escalation patterns months before they become emergencies.<\/p>\n<h2>Accounts Payable: The Most Mature Production Deployment<\/h2>\n<p>AP is where agentic AI has the deepest production footprint. <a href=\"https:\/\/www.nasdaq.com\/press-release\/hackett-groupr-identifies-leading-accounts-payable-solutions-delivering-35x\" target=\"_blank\" rel=\"nofollow noopener\">Hackett Group research shows 21% of companies are already running agentic AI in production in accounts payable<\/a> \u2014 the highest adoption rate of any S2P function. The performance benchmarks are precise: organizations achieving 30%+ touchless invoice processing deliver 3.5\u00d7 higher AP productivity than peers, with the best-in-class touchless rate now reaching 52.8%, up from 29% in 2023. The trajectory is steep: invoice processing times have compressed from 10\u201314 days to 2\u20133 days for organizations deploying AI-powered capture, and late payments have dropped 57%. AP agents do not just match invoices. They resolve exceptions intelligently \u2014 checking against purchase orders, contract terms, and supplier history before deciding whether to pay, hold, or escalate. The routine work disappears. The human reviews what genuinely requires judgment.<\/p>\n<h2>Supplier Management: From Quarterly Audits to Continuous Monitoring<\/h2>\n<p>Supplier agents verify, score, and monitor the supply base continuously. <a href=\"https:\/\/www.deloitte.com\/global\/en\/alliances\/servicenow\/case-studies\/unlocking-gains-in-speed.html\" target=\"_blank\" rel=\"nofollow noopener\">Deloitte and ServiceNow deployed digitized supplier onboarding for a luxury automotive OEM, achieving a 400% increase in onboarding speed<\/a> \u2014 quadrupling the number of suppliers onboarded weekly, with 2,000+ Tier-1 suppliers migrated to a new EDI system. In pharmaceuticals, AI-driven document understanding has compressed onboarding from 35 days to 4 days \u2014 an 88% reduction. A separate global manufacturer reported a 60% reduction in onboarding time and a 50% decrease in documentation errors using generative AI for vendor qualification. The larger shift is from periodic supplier reviews to always-on intelligence: financial health, ESG exposure, cyber risk, and geopolitical context monitored in real time rather than discovered in a quarterly deck that arrives too late to act on.<\/p>\n<h2>The Compounding Effect: When Agents Work Together<\/h2>\n<p>The individual use cases are impressive.
